LED tennis court lighting is a side-mounted projector system planned around court markings, playing level and repeated player sightlines. Good uniformity must not be achieved at the cost of direct glare.

These are the decisions that shape fixture selection, photometric work and the final quote assumptions.
| Design criteria | Design approach |
|---|---|
| Court arrangement | Map playing lines, orientation, run-off zones, fences and spacing between courts before positioning poles. |
| Playing level | Set maintained illuminance and uniformity from recreational, training or competition use and local requirements. |
| Pole setbacks | Check safe placement, mounting height and lateral distribution so fixtures do not sit in critical player sightlines. |
| Glare | Test service, baseline and net-direction views where players repeatedly look toward elevated luminaires. |
| Adjacent courts and boundaries | Coordinate switching and aiming across grouped courts while controlling spill beyond fences and into neighbours. |
